Strathmore University men's basketball team, "Blades" over the weekend were crowned the champions of the Kenya Basketball Federation (KBF) pre-season tournament. The tournament is the season's curtain raiser. It pooled teams from Kisumu, Nakuru, Mombasa and Nairobi.
Blades who are in their second season in the national premier league, the top basketball league in the country, were pooled alongside Kenya Polytechnic, JKUAT and University of Nairobi's "Terrorists". In the opening game, Blades lost to 45 – 51 with Kelvin Waweru scoring 16 points. In the second game, Blades redeemed themselves by beating JKUAT 39 – 17 with Kennedy Maru scoring 15 points while Roy Kahure added 10 points to close the win and qualify for the semi finals.
In the semi finals, Blades beat University of Nairobi's Terrorists 45 – 44 to qualify for the finals. In the finals, Blades met the 2007 premier league champions Co-operative Bank. In the first half of the thrilling final pitting the youthful Blades against the vastly experienced Cooperative Bank, the Blades were trailing 19 – 29.
However, the resilient Blades bounced back and scored 18 points in the fourth quarter to beat the champions 49 – 45. Captain Kennedy Maru steered his team to the win by scoring 18 points while center man Roy Kahure grabbed 12 rebounds to secure the win.
